

With the experience of having won third place in the Pan American Championship and a ticket to the U-12 World Cup, Yucatecan Hernan Eliazar Chan Martinez now dreams of shining next month in the competition to be held in Taipei, China.
“It was a very nice experience. It gave me joy to face other countries and represent Mexico,” were the words of the youngster.
On his return to Yucatán, the Tekit native was received by Carlos Sáenz Castillo, director of the Yucatán State Sports Institute (IDEY); José Caballero Delgado, president of the Yucatecan Baseball Association; Raúl Ortega Rojas, scout of the Leones de Yucatán, and sports promoter Jaime Farfán Ruiz.
Chan Martínez was one of the 18 members of the Mexican National Team, led by manager Juan Morales, which took part in the Pan American competition, in which 8 countries competed.
The left-hander was the starter against the United States and also served as a reliever against Venezuela and as an outfielder in the other games.

Mexico took third place after defeating Panama and thus qualified for the World Cup. First place went to the United States and second place went to Venezuela.
Tekiteño was called up to the national team after his outstanding performances in the events endorsed by the Mexican Baseball Federation (Femebe): Copa Telmex -Telcel, MLB Cup and National Championship 11-12, held in the Yucatan Children’s and Youth League.
Eliazar Chan’s path at the national level began in February 2022, when he was selected in the tryout held by the Yucatan Baseball Association and the Leones de Yucatan.
